发明名称 System for monitoring and diagnosis of cardiac electrogram signals using multi-dimensional analysis
摘要 An analyzer automatically analyzes both, a common portion of multiple successive heart cycles of electrophysiological signal data synchronized with respect to a P wave and a common portion of multiple successive heart cycles of the signal data synchronized with respect to an R wave, to identify changes occurring in amplitude value and time duration of the common portion of the multiple successive heart cycles of the signal data. A display processor initiates generation of at least one display image showing the common portion of the multiple successive heart cycles synchronized in time, adjacent and mutually vertically displaced to facilitate visual comparison and highlighting an identified change by a visual attribute.

A system for analyzing cardiac electrophysiological signals, the system comprising: an acquisition processor for acquiring signal data representing heart electrical activity over a plurality of heart cycles, an individual heart cycle comprising a plurality of different signal portions between successive sequential R waves; an analyzer for automatically analyzing both, a first sweep based on a common portion of a plurality of successive heart cycles of the signal data, wherein the successive heart cycles in the first sweep are synchronized with respect to a P wave, anda second sweep based on the common portion of the plurality of successive heart cycles of the signal data, wherein the successive heart cycles in the second sweep are synchronized with respect to an R wave, andsaid analyzer identifying changes occurring in amplitude value and time duration in the first sweep and in the second sweep; and a display processor for initiating generation of at least one display image showing the first and second sweeps synchronized in time to their respective P and R waves, adjacent and mutually vertically displaced to facilitate visual comparison, said display processor highlighting the identified changes in amplitude value or time duration by a visual attribute.
